Happy Birthday, Scooby-Doo (1)
The gang is invited to a television studio in Los Angeles for Scooby's birthday, which is to be celebrated with a This is Your Life-style special. To Scooby’s happiness, he also reunites with Velma and Fred on the show, both of whom have gotten their own careers. However, a vengeful villain from Scooby’s past tries to ruin the night for him and the gang. Guest stars Frank Welker as Fred and Marla Frumkin as Velma